In field research conducted by Sacramento Pinazo-Hernandis, a professor of social psychology at the University of Valencia, the author found more than 140 different words to represent loneliness, which she divided into twelve categories: loneliness such as sadness, grief, pain, failure, emptiness, fear, abandonment, anxiety, depression, shame, and contemplation.

No one seems to describe it as anything positive. Everyone is talking about an unnecessary loneliness that is not romanticized because it is painful. Because feeling alone is not the same as being lonely.

This situation is caused by many different factors: reduced intergenerational coexistence, difficulties in interacting with others, greater stress. Social Mobilitydelayed marriage age, increased proportion of single-person households, aging population, and increased dependency situation…

Loneliness affects about one in twelve people in the world, regardless of national boundaries or cultural differences. This number is terrifying. The Roseto effect has been proven Social connections are great for health The lack of these factors can lead to the opposite outcome, especially for the elderly and the young, both of which are very vulnerable groups.

Because loneliness is not only an emotional health issue, it is also a public health issue: cognitive impairment, dementia, Parkinson’s disease… loneliness can play a very important role in: Brain degeneration Among young people, social networking and social isolation have led to a generation of lonely teenagers, even though this way of connecting with others has been a lifeline during the pandemic.
